Major UI/UX refactoring for an enhanced wine shopping experience
Refactored the listing page UI and UX of Rewe Digital's premium wine shop, optimizing visual design, navigation, and usability for wine enthusiasts.
The Challenge
Weinfreunde.de, part of Rewe Digital GmbH, offers a wide selection of wines from various countries with a focus on premium options. The listing page needed a major UI and UX refactoring to make browsing more intuitive and enjoyable for customers exploring the catalogue.
The Approach
easy.bi worked with Weinfreunde.de's development teams to integrate a new design seamlessly into the existing platform. The refactoring covered visual design, navigation optimization, and overall usability — creating a sophisticated yet simple browsing experience that matched the premium nature of the products. Workshops, user research, and iterative design ensured the result aligned with the brand's identity and customer needs. The implementation used Symfony, PHP, and CSS to deliver a smooth, responsive, brand-aligned interface.
The Results
The refactored listing page improved the customer experience at Weinfreunde.de. Enhanced visual design, simpler navigation, and better usability made it easier for customers to browse the selection, discover new wines, and make informed purchasing decisions. The improvements contributed to increased customer satisfaction, better engagement, and a more premium shopping experience aligned with Weinfreunde.de's brand image.
